Intel’s New Graphics Driver is Now Optimized for Gaming

In order to play the game in PC’s there is graphics card required playing most intensive game memory, many of people rely on their built-in graphics to play games, and this leads to some traffic issues.

Intel is launching a new graphics feature for its processors which allowing game to be automatically optimized on systems. This feature is mainly introduced to get best work results on laptops and PCs. Intel’s new graphics control software is mainly useful for laptops and PC’s for running games. It works on new processors. This latest feature of Intel is made for improving gaming experience on PCs AND Laptops with Intel adapters.

This is a beta feature and is compatible with 6th generation core processor (SKylake) and newer. Moreover, it is also introduced in 8th generation core processor with latest graphics as well. A user needs to have version 15.68.3.4944 or later and also support hardware.

This feature is automatic and it configures optimal settings for various games depending upon the Intel graphics chip which is installed in a system .This works with Intel HD graphics and with some upcoming processors as well

Intel’s currently support games include

  • Battlefield 1,
  • Battlefield 4,
  • American Truck Simulator,
  • Call of Duty WWII,
  • DOTA 2,
  • Grand Theft Auto V,
  • League of Legends,
  • World of Tanks on any Skylake or higher CPU.

And if you are lucky enough to have your own CPU with Intel graphics, then you can play

  • Fortnite: Battle Royale,
  • They Are Billions, Lost Sphear,
  • Age of Empires: Definitive Edition,
  • Final Fantasy XII: The Zodiac Age HD,
  • Legrand Legacy: Tale of the Fatebounds.

This feature of Intel graphics required to update your Intel graphic driver to receive optimization and if user’s driver are provided by their PC’s manufacturer then in that case user, might needs to wait little longer to receive feature.

Steps for accessing

  • First of all, the user needs to install latest Intel graphics driver and then needs to open Intel graphic setting to find out new gaming options there. In order to do so, the user needs to right click on the desktop and select the Intel graphic setting from the context menu.
  • On your first click to “gaming” user receive a prompt in which Intel provide features of accessing game configuration file and make changes to the original game settings.
